Mocking attitude won't help

May 12, 2011

Minot Daily News



Well, so much for any hope of immigration reform in the near future.

President Obama, obviously on the campaign trail, made sure of that on Tuesday. During a visit to the U.S.-Mexico border, Obama alternated between calling for a civil discussion of ways to reform current immigration policy and openly mocking Republicans who have rightly blocked efforts to provide any sort of a pathway to citizenship for the estimated 11 million illegal immigrants in the U.S.

"Maybe they'll need a moat. Maybe they'll want alligators in the moat," Obama said of Republicans, who have pushed for more focus on border security before moving forward on any comprehensive immigration reform.

Yeah, that should help further your cause, Mr. President. Public slaps in the face to the Republicans, who control the House, will surely push any chance of reform further into the future.

So will comments like this: "We need Washington to know that there is a movement for reform gathering strength from coast to coast," Obama said.

Really? If that's true, why have members of Congress not responded by passing immigration reform legislation, such as the DREAM Act, which would have created a route to legal status for college students and others who were brought to the country as children. Why do some states feel a need to create their own policies because the federal government isn't enforcing national immigration policies?

Perhaps it's because lawmakers are listening to their constituents, and a lot of them are telling lawmakers they want a more secure border before any reform discussion takes place.?Perhaps it's because constituents are telling their congressmen they oppose any legislation that creates any form of amnesty for the estimated 11 million immigrants already in this country illegally.

Obama wanted to use the appearance to argue that he and Democrats are not the problem when it comes to immigration reform. Instead, the president's silly comments and open criticism of Republicans while he's in Texas show that he still doesn't get it. The comments also show that perhaps Obama's mocking attitude is at least part of the problem.
